Aww I loved 12 actually, I think it's probably my joint favourite with 10. That may have something to do with those being the first two I played though. They were both very different, I guess 12 isn't quite as character focused and Vaan was a terrible character.

I'm not an old school final fantasy fan though, I much prefer the 3d ones over the 2d ones (although I still haven't gotten around the playing VI) as I can't stand grinding and random battles unless the battle system is actually varied (I know there's still some of that in most of the them but it seemed toned down to me). I really enjoyed the battle system in 12 though, although I did struggle at some of the bosses as I only trained 3/6 of the characters.

To be honest I don't think any of them are overrated really, I really enjoyed VII and when I finished it I said "That's my favourite FF ever!" but I change my mind a lot.

13 was by far the worst FF game yet. Almost completely linear, little to no playerinteraction necessary in battle, And far too easy, Challenge didn't exist until admantoises appeared and even then what other difficult battles were there? But... It did have an in depth story with lots of character evolution and was graphically beautiful

haven't really played 1 and 2

3 was fun on DS

4 had really cool characters

Didn't play much of 5

6 is probably my 2nd favorite. but i never got to finish it

7 was good but definately not the best, did not need 4 spinoffs, and anime, and a movie (Dirge of Cerberus, Crisis Core, Before Crisis {mobile}, DoC Lost chapter {mobile}) though Cloud should have died and Zack been the star of 7)

favorite was 8. i played it enough times that i know how to make uber chars before disc 2.

9 was awesome, brought back orignial style of FF games: setting, plot type, and the 4 character party

10 was ok

10-2 had a really good battle system but it was too girly for my taste.

12 was good
